United Capital Financial Advisors LLC boosted its position in Molson Coors Beverage (NYSE:TAP – Free Report) by 26.2% during the fourth quarter, Holdings Channel reports. The institutional investor owned 5,307 shares of the company’s stock after purchasing an additional 1,102 shares during the quarter. United Capital Financial Advisors LLC’s holdings in Molson Coors Beverage were worth $304,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

About Molson Coors Beverage
Molson Coors Beverage Company manufactures, markets, and sells beer and other malt beverage products under various brands in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and the Asia Pacific. The company offers flavored malt beverages including hard seltzers, craft, spirits and energy, and ready to drink beverages.
